The NCP18XH103J03RB is a chip NTC thermistor manufactured by Murata Electronics North America. It exhibits a negative temperature coefficient (NTC), meaning its electrical resistance decreases as its temperature increases. This characteristic makes it suitable for applications requiring temperature sensing, compensation, and control.

Additional Details:
The NCP18XH103J03RB has a nominal resistance of 10kΩ at 25°C. The 'J' in the part number indicates a resistance tolerance of ±5%. The B-constant (β), which characterizes the temperature-resistance relationship, is specified in the datasheet. This thermistor is designed for surface mount technology (SMT) and comes in a small package size suitable for space-constrained applications. It is commonly used in automotive, industrial, and consumer electronics. The device is also compliant with RoHS standards, ensuring it is free from hazardous substances.
